Kiran Vyapar Limited reported a consolidated net profit after tax of ₹1,944.87 lakh for the quarter ended June 30, 2026, compared to ₹1,917.64 lakh in the corresponding period of FY25. The company’s consolidated revenue from operations increased by 21% to ₹3,306.07 lakh, up from ₹2,725.72 lakh in Q1FY25. This growth was primarily driven by a rise in interest income to ₹1,816.27 lakh and net gains on fair value changes totaling ₹1,292.57 lakh.

The Board of Directors approved the unaudited standalone and consolidated financial results at its meeting held on August 8, 2026. The results were reviewed in accordance with Regulation 30 and Regulation 33 of the SEBI (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015. V. Singhi & Associates, the statutory auditors, issued a limited review report on both the standalone and consolidated financial statements, confirming compliance with Ind AS 34 and other generally accepted accounting principles.

On a standalone basis, Kiran Vyapar reported a net profit after tax of ₹814.54 lakh, down from ₹862.80 lakh in Q1FY25. Standalone revenue from operations rose significantly to ₹2,555.02 lakh from ₹1,799.70 lakh in the previous year’s quarter. Interest income contributed ₹1,131.75 lakh, while net gains on fair value changes added ₹1,265.83 lakh to the top line. Total expenses stood at ₹1,533.57 lakh, an increase from ₹999.09 lakh in Q1FY25, largely due to higher finance costs of ₹1,069.48 lakh.

The consolidated segment results highlight the dominance of the Financing and Investment business. This segment generated ₹3,306.00 lakh in revenue and a pre-tax result of ₹1,376.27 lakh. In contrast, the Trading segment recorded negligible revenue of ₹0.07 lakh, a sharp decline from ₹342.56 lakh in Q1FY25. The share of profit from associates, including Maharaja Shree Umaid Mills Limited and LNB Renewable Energy Limited, contributed ₹946.15 lakh to the consolidated bottom line, compared to ₹794.07 lakh in the prior year.

What the Numbers Show

The divergence between standalone and consolidated profitability underscores the group's reliance on its associates for earnings stability. While standalone operations saw a slight dip in net profit despite higher revenue, the consolidated bottom line remained resilient due to strong contributions from associates. Additionally, the trading segment has effectively ceased operations, with revenue dropping to near zero, signaling a strategic pivot away from physical trade towards financing and investment activities. The significant other comprehensive income of ₹11,302.35 lakh, driven by fair valuation adjustments, further boosted total comprehensive income to ₹13,247.22 lakh.

Kiran Vyapar Limited reported a standalone profit after tax of ₹1,123.20 lakh for the financial year ended March 31, 2026, a decline from ₹3,551.95 lakh in the previous year. The board of directors recommended a dividend of Re. 1 per equity share, or 10%, subject to the approval of shareholders in the ensuing Annual General Meeting. The company’s total revenue from operations for the year stood at ₹6,302.53 lakh, while total expenses were ₹5,046.12 lakh.

The standalone financial results were audited by V. Singhi & Associates, Chartered Accountants, who issued an unmodified opinion. The audit confirmed that the financial results give a true and fair view in conformity with the Indian Accounting Standards prescribed under the Companies Act, 2013. The board meeting to consider these results was held on May 26, 2026.

On a consolidated basis, the company reported a profit after tax of ₹54.68 lakh for FY26, a significant decrease from ₹6,615.12 lakh in the previous year. Total consolidated revenue from operations was ₹10,668.75 lakh. The consolidated results also received an unmodified opinion from the auditors. The financial statements incorporate the effects of a scheme of amalgamation sanctioned by the National Company Law Tribunal, Kolkata Bench, effective April 1, 2024, involving the merger of Placid Limited and Sukhday Greenview Private Limited with Maharaja Shree Umaid Mills Limited.

The company’s earnings per share (EPS) on a standalone basis for the year was ₹4.12, down from ₹13.02 in the prior year. The paid-up equity share capital remained unchanged at ₹2,728.42 lakh. Reserves other than revaluation reserve increased to ₹1,20,452.73 lakh from ₹1,14,527.90 lakh in the previous year.
